New North Shore wastewater treatment plant to cost nearly $4B

Metro Vancouver says the new cost of a wastewater treatment plant on the North Shore is now estimated at $3.86 billion dollars. The updated estimate accounts for inflation, market conditions, interest rates and hiring a new contractor after losing confidence in the previous one. The project began in 2013. It’s to be substantially complete by 2030 — ten years later than originally planned.
